h1,h2,h3,h4,h5,h6,p,ul,ol,dl{margin-top:0;margin-bottom:0;}

.tdftad a { font-size: x-small; text-decoration: none; }
.tdftad{ color: #808080; font-size: x-small; text-decoration: none; position: fixed; left: 30px; bottom: 4px; z-index: 2; }
.clear { clear:both; }
.clear hr { display:none; }

body { font-size: small; font-family: Verdana, Geneva, Arial, helvetica, sans-serif; background-color: #fff; margin: 0; padding: 0; height: 100% ;}
#bodyText { color: #6c6c6c; clear: none; overflow: auto; }	

a:link { color: #808080; text-decoration:none; }
a:visited { color: #b8b8b8; text-decoration: none; }
a:hover{ color: #ff8000; text-decoration:none }
a:active { color: #ff8000; text-decoration: none; }

#navi { position: fixed; left: 30px; top: 30px; z-index:2;}
#navi li { margin: 0 10px 0 0; display:inline; list-style:none; }
#navi a { color: #fff; font-size: 0.9em; text-decoration: none; }   
#navi a:hover { color: #f70; } 

#collumn { position: fixed; top: 100px; left: 41px; width: 300px; z-index: 1;  float:left;}	 
#collumn2 { color: #c4c4c4;position: fixed; top: 180px; left: 41px; width: 100px; z-index: 1;float:left;}
#collumn2 a { color: #c4c4c4;font-size: 0.9em; font-weight: bold; text-decoration: none; }

*html body　#content   { width: auto; height: auto; z-index: 0; margin-top: 150px; margin-bottom: 100px; margin-left: 230px; float:left;}
#content   { width: auto; height: auto; z-index: 0; margin-top: 150px; margin-bottom: 100px; margin-left: 230px; float:left;}

.storage { width: 80%; height: auto; margin-bottom: 80px;list-style-image: none; list-style-position: outside;}
.storage li{ padding-right: 2px; list-style-type: none; display:inline; }
.storage li a { text-decoration: none; }

img { border-style:none;}

h1 { color: #cecece; font-size: 2em; font-weight: bold; }
h2 { color: #cecece; font-size: 1.8em; }
h3 { color: #f70; font-size: 1em; line-height: 90%; padding-top: 15px; padding-bottom: 8px; }
h4 { font-weight: bold; letter-spacing: 0.75em; padding: 10px 0 2px; letter-spacing: 0.6em;}

.eggblue { color:#9bb2bb;}
.red { color:#cc3366;}

#footer{ color: #fff; font-size: x-small; position: fixed; right: 30px; bottom: 13px; z-index:2; }

